What happens to the initial uniformity of particle speeds in a gas?
Options
- AIt is maintained throughout
- BIt changes due to a loss of kinetic energy
- CIt is disrupted by molecular collisions
- DIt becomes constant at a particular temperature
Correct answer
C. It is disrupted by molecular collisions
Step-by-step solution
The initial uniformity of particle speeds in a gas is disrupted by molecular collisions.
